What are the diseases that mimicks tb?
Male | 45
Several diseases can have symptoms that resemble tuberculosis, making diagnosis more challenging. Some conditions that mimic TB include non tuberculous mycobacterial infections, fungal infections, pneumonia, lung cancer, and sarcoidosis. These diseases can cause respiratory symptoms similar to Tb, such as cough, fever, and chest pain..

Sir Yesterday I met a girl who had TB disease and talked to her for about 40 minutes. She even shouted once, "Do I have any chance of getting infected from her?" I was not there for more than 40 minutes.
Male | 22
The chances of catching TB from a brief interaction are low. Experts say TB is mainly contracted through prolonged close contact with someone who has active TB. Common symptoms include cough, weight loss, fever, and night sweats. To be safe, watch for these signs. If anything seems off, consult a pulmonologist.
